William D. Bowman is a scholar working on Ecology, Plant Science and Soil Science. According to data from OpenAlex, William D. Bowman has authored 110 papers receiving a total of 9.2k indexed citations (citations by other indexed papers that have themselves been cited), including 48 papers in Ecology, 44 papers in Plant Science and 41 papers in Soil Science. Recurrent topics in William D. Bowman's work include Soil Carbon and Nitrogen Dynamics (41 papers), Ecology and Vegetation Dynamics Studies (35 papers) and Peatlands and Wetlands Ecology (31 papers). William D. Bowman is often cited by papers focused on Soil Carbon and Nitrogen Dynamics (41 papers), Ecology and Vegetation Dynamics Studies (35 papers) and Peatlands and Wetlands Ecology (31 papers). William D. Bowman collaborates with scholars based in United States, Australia and Sweden. William D. Bowman's co-authors include Amy E. Miller, Peter B. Reich, Charles A. Gresham, David S. Ellsworth, John C. Volin, James M. Vose, Michael B. Walters, Courtney L. Meier, Katharine N. Suding and Theresa A. Theodose and has published in prestigious journals such as Nature, Proceedings of the National Academy of Sciences and JAMA.
